What affects the price

Locksmith bills vary based on the specific job requirements. The time of day matters, as after-hours or holiday service often carries a higher fee. Your location also plays a role, as travel distance affects the total. The type of hardware involved—whether it is a standard deadbolt, a high-security lock, or a modern electronic key fob—dictates the complexity and parts needed. If you are locked out of your home, the difficulty of the entry method will be a factor.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is the meaning of locksmith?

A locksmith is a trade person who works with locks and keys. Their expertise includes opening locked doors, fixing broken locks, and installing new security hardware. They are crucial for maintaining the safety and accessibility of homes, businesses, and vehicles.
